The Importance of High Chrome Slurry Pump Factories


In the modern industrial landscape, the role of high chrome slurry pumps has become increasingly vital, especially in sectors such as mining, mineral processing, and construction. These pumps are designed to handle abrasive and corrosive materials, making them essential for transporting slurries—which are mixtures of solid particles and liquids—without wear or failure. High chrome slurry pump factories play a critical role in the manufacturing of these robust devices, ensuring that industries operate smoothly and efficiently.


Understanding High Chrome Slurry Pumps


High chrome slurry pumps are specifically engineered to handle tough materials while minimizing wear. The high chrome refers to the chromium content in the pump's construction materials, which grants the pump enhanced hardness, durability, and resistance to erosive wear. These pumps are equipped to deal with various types of slurries, including those containing sand, gravel, coal, or other abrasive materials.


The primary advantage of using high chrome slurry pumps is their ability to extend operational life and reduce the cost of ownership for businesses. The pumps are designed to thrive in harsh conditions, making them an investment that pays off over time by minimizing maintenance needs and downtime.


The Role of Factories in Production


The manufacturing process of high chrome slurry pumps occurs in specialized factories that focus on quality, precision, and technology. These facilities typically comprise several stages, including material selection, casting, machining, assembly, and testing.


1. Material Selection The selection of high-quality materials is crucial for the durability of the pumps. Factories source high chrome iron and other alloys to ensure that the final product can withstand severe wear and corrosion.


2. Casting and Machining Once the materials are selected, the casting process begins. This involves pouring molten high chrome alloy into molds designed for the specific pump components. After cooling, these components undergo precise machining to ensure they meet strict tolerances.

3. Assembly After machining, components such as impellers, casings, and shafts are assembled. This process requires skilled labor and strict adherence to quality control protocols to ensure the pump's performance standards are met.


4. Testing Before leaving the factory, each pump is rigorously tested to ensure it functions correctly under various conditions. This step is crucial, as it verifies the pump's ability to handle different slurries and operating pressures.
